Good & gather classic guacamole is the more energy-dense option here, packing 73 more calories per 100g than Sweet Potato Bites. If you are looking for sustained energy or fueling a workout, this higher caloric density might be an advantage.
In terms of sugar control, Good & gather classic guacamole takes the lead with only 0g of sugar per 100g, whereas Sweet Potato Bites contains 8.23g. Lower sugar content is often linked to better metabolic health.
